The Schwarzkopf calendar held a 50 ml shampoo bottle which smells super weird. Like sweet dirt or something? I like that it claims a pH of 4,5 but the ingredient list is just awful with high scores for acne, irritants, mostly yellow and several red ingredients.


Schwarzkopf BC Bonacure pH 4,5 Color Freeze Micellar shampoo ingredient list
Water, Sodium Laureth Sulfate, Lactic Acid, Cocamidopropyl Betaine, Cocamide MEA, Hydrolyzed Keratin, Steardimonium Hydroxypropyl Hydrolyzed Keratin, Prunus Armeniaca (Apricot) Kernel Oil, Panthenol, PEG 12 Dimethicone, Disodium Cocoamphodiacetate, PEG 7 Glyceryl Cocoate, Polyquaternium-10, Calcium Hydroxide, Sodium Benzoate, Sodium Chloride, Parfum (Fragrance), Glycol Distearate, PEG 40 Hydrogenated Castor Oil, Laureth-4, Hydrogenated Castor Oil, PEG 120 Methyl Glucose Dioleate, PEG-12 Allyl Ether, Benzophenone-4, PEG 12, Mica, Benzyl Salicylate, Butylphenyl Methylpropional, Linalool, Limonene, Propylene Glycol, Calcium Carbonate, CI 77891 (Titanium Dioxide), CI 17200 (Red 33)
